It is prone to cracking when exposed to extreme temperatures or abrupt changes. Buyers must follow the manufacturer's guidelines to ensure proper use and the correct seasoning.

Before they are able to be used, chimineas made of clay must be properly cured. This means increasing the temperature gradually over a few small chiminea fires. To avoid moisture damage, they should be kept in a covered area or away from rainy conditions. Buyers can shield their chiminea from winter storms by using a metal stack cover or putting a layer of rock or sand in the base of the unit. The sand or rock layer will aid in preventing the chiminea from getting too hot and fracturing.

chimineas and fire pits do not come with dampers like stoves or fireplaces to control the burning process, therefore it is important to keep them away from flammable surfaces. The open design of the chiminea presents an apex risk for fire and should not be brought into a home, unlike traditional steel and cast iron fireplaces which have flame retardant designs and a sealed door.

A chiminea, which is similar to an outdoor stove must be kept at a minimum of six feet away from any structure such as fencing or a structure. The chiminea's surfaces can become hot enough to burn skin and should be avoided by children and dogs. A chimenea screen can keep pets and children away from the hot surface. A log screen will prevent sparks and also spit the top of the stack. Make sure you use only seasoned wood and make sure to stoke your fire carefully to avoid sparks.
